memapp is a web application created to serve as a graphical user interface for the R mem package. It was created using Shiny, a web application framework for R.
The stable package can be installed from the official R repositories (CRAN) using the built-in install function (or from the package manager in some GUIs for R):
# install the memapp CRAN version
install.packages("memapp")
To install the development version of memapp use the devtools package.
# install the devtools package
install.packages("devtools")
# install the memapp development version from GitHub
devtools::install_github("lozalojo/memapp")
When installing this version also you are intalling development versions of some sensitive packages that are used by memapp (including the mem package).
To run the memapp application, just use the function:
# run the app:
memapp::runmemapp()
You can specify other parameters passed to shiny::runApp
, such as display = normal
, or
launch.browser = TRUE
.
